  • Q4. What is the samba server
  • Ans. 

    Samba is a free and open-source software that allows file and print sharing between Linux and Windows systems.

    • Samba server enables Linux machines to share files and printers with Windows machines.

    • It uses the SMB/CIFS protocol to provide seamless integration with Windows clients.

    • Samba can also act as a domain controller, allowing Windows clients to authenticate against a Linux server.

    • Samba can be configured through its ...

  • Q6. What is tcp wrapper
  • Ans. 

    TCP Wrapper is a host-based network access control mechanism.

    • It provides an additional layer of security by filtering incoming network traffic based on the IP address of the remote host.

    • It uses the /etc/hosts.allow and /etc/hosts.deny files to determine which hosts are allowed or denied access.

    • It can be used to restrict access to specific services such as SSH, FTP, and Telnet.

    • It can also be used to log connection attem...

  • Q7. What is network teaming
  • Ans. 

    Network teaming is the process of combining multiple network interfaces to work as a single interface.

    • Teaming provides redundancy and load balancing.

    • It can be done at the software or hardware level.

    • Teaming can be configured for different modes such as active-backup, round-robin, and LACP.

    • Examples of teaming software include Linux bonding and Windows NIC teaming.

  • Q8. What is ip table
  • Ans. 

    iptables is a Linux-based firewall tool that uses packet filtering and NAT to control network traffic.

    • iptables is used to set up, maintain, and inspect the tables of IP packet filter rules in the Linux kernel.

    • It can be used to block or allow traffic based on various criteria such as IP address, port number, protocol, etc.

    • iptables can also be used for Network Address Translation (NAT) to modify the source or destination...
